Kakslauttanen Arctic Resort — A Glass Igloo Escape in Finnish Lapland
Set deep in Finnish Lapland, Kakslauttanen Arctic Resort is a wintery wilderness retreat where glass igloos, snow-laden forests, rustic cabins, and Arctic skies come together in one unforgettable stay. Its private glass igloos offer a front-row seat to the Northern Lights in winter and the Midnight Sun in summer, making it a natural fit among unique winter stays around the world for travelers who want snow, silence, and a stay shaped by celestial wonder.
Inside, warm bedding, cozy interiors, panoramic glass, timber details, and quiet Arctic simplicity keep the experience intimate but deeply atmospheric. The forest feels close. The sky feels endless. At night, the glass igloo turns into a private observatory, where the Northern Lights can ripple above you while Lapland’s wilderness settles into stillness.

Quick Facts
- Location: Finnish Lapland, Finland
- Stay Type: Arctic glass igloo resort
- Highlight Stay: Private glass igloo with Northern Lights views
- Setting: Snowy Arctic wilderness, boreal forest, and open Lapland skies
- Best For: Couples, honeymooners, Northern Lights seekers, winter travelers, photographers, and off-the-beaten-path escape seekers
- Nearby Adventures: Northern Lights viewing, husky safaris, reindeer rides, snowmobiling, hiking, forest trails, hidden lakes, Midnight Sun experiences, fireside dinners, and Finnish wilderness exploring
